Royal Wales offers a comprehensive history of the royalty of Wales, from those families that ruled during the early Middle Ages to the predominantly English royal families that have ruled ever since. Included are discussions of royal allegiances and politics in Wales, royal tradition and customs and their effects on Wales, royal visits to Wales, royal patronage in Wales, and Welsh public opinion on the subject of royalty.

About the author (2010)

Deborah Fisher is a freelance writer and historian. She is the author of Princesses of Wales and Princes of Wales, both published by the University of Wales Press.
